CATIA V5 (Dassault) >> NX

The following settings are recommended up to CATIA V5R24 (V5-6R2014) (Dassault) and NX 11

CATIA V5 (Dassault) – System

  • Model should be cleaned of all unlinked information
  • Delete unused elements from the NOSHOW area.

CATIA V5 (Dassault) - STEP Preprocessor

  • Recommended settings in the STEP export options (Tools -> Options...-> Compatibility…-> STEP) :
  • Choose the respective Application Protocol (AP): AP203, AP242 or AP214 (recommended).
  • When exporting assemblies choose One Step File, because CC6 (External references) is not supported from all STEP processors.
  • Do not export the NO SHOW area (set Export all entities: off).
  • Optionally define the Header of STEP file.
  • Validation properties are supported.
  • If export a CATProduct:
  • The option "work with cache system" has to be switched off (Tools -> Options -> Infrastructure -> Cache Management)
  • The root node has to be selected, otherwise only the node of the CATPart will be exported

STEP File

  • In the filename syntax special characters (especially / * % ) or umlauts must be avoided.

NX - STEP Postprocessor

  • Start the external STEP postprocessor with Translator -> STEP AP214 and select Import.
  • Select Edit -> Settings and define the options:
  • (or interactive from NX 8.5) To export a STEP File choose File -> Import ->STEP203 or STEP214.
  • Object Types: One or more of the options Solid, Product Data, Surface and Wireframe (depending on model).
  • Recommended is to use the default settings in menu Translation Control (Tolerant Modeling).
  • A*.log and a *.def file will be created in the same directory as the imported models. 
  • Validation properties are supported.

NX – System

  • Shaded view is helpful for a first impression of model quality.
  • By choosing the menu option: Information -> Object -> Type -> Solid Body -> Select all correctly transferred solids are identified with red color. (Same way with other model types).
  • By choosing the menu option Information -> Object -> Objects -> Select all after choosing the filter for Solid Body in Information -> Object -> Filters -> Type Filter correctly transferred solids are identified with red color. (Same way with other model types).
